Nursing Attraction Officer

18 hours ago


Oxford, United Kingdom Oxford Health NHS Foundation Trust Full time

Having successfully secured funding to develop and grow our nursing attraction programmes we are now looking for an enthusiastic, self-motivated, and innovative individual to join our team.

You will be highly motivated, committed to striving for excellence and passionate about supporting others. You will have strong communication and organisational skills and recognise the value of working collaboratively with our clinical services.

If you would like the opportunity to develop your career, challenge yourself and be part of a program that will support our colleagues to deliver outstanding care then this role could be for you.

Please note that whilst this role can be undertaken from home there will be some requirement for you to work from the team base.
- To provide administration support for the implementation, delivery and evaluation of employability and work experience programmes.
- To support the Nursing Attraction Co-ordinator to produce quality marketing material promoting nursing opportunities for use as an attraction tool.
- To support the Nursing Attraction Co-ordinator in the development and delivery of nursing as a career insight events.
